Frequently Asked Questions about Riverdale

What type of rentals are currently available in Riverdale?

There are currently 23 Apartments for Rent in Riverdale, NC with pricing that ranges from $1,060 to $3,356. There are also 88 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Riverdale ranging from $600 to $15,000.

What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Riverdale?

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Riverdale ranges from $600 to $15,000 with an average monthly rent of $2,560.
